Bing Relevance Rocks!

Very exciting to see news of a 3rd party company which did an adhoc test of relevancy to see which search engine did better and guess what? Bing beats Google! Woot! It’s definitely not definitive (if measuring relevance can ever be definitive in a true sense) but feels great none the less. Bing it on, baby!